#1a4f45 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a4f45 is composed of 10.2% red, 31%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.7%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 168.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 20.6%. #1a4f45 color hex could be obtained by blending #349e8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#1a4f45 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1a4f45 has RGB values of R:26, G:79,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 1724229.

Hex triplet 1a4f45 #1a4f45
RGB Decimal 26, 79, 69 rgb(26,79,69)
RGB Percent 10.2, 31, 27.1 rgb(10.2%,31%,27.1%)
CMYK 67, 0, 13, 69
HSL 168.7°, 50.5, 20.6 hsl(168.7,50.5%,20.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 168.7°, 67.1, 31
Web Safe 336633 #336633
CIE-LAB 30.012, -20.225, 0.735
XYZ 4.296, 6.241, 6.608
xyY 0.251, 0.364, 6.241
CIE-LCH 30.012, 20.239, 177.919
CIE-LUV 30.012, -20.245, 3.41
Hunter-Lab 24.982, -13.024, 1.804
Binary 00011010, 01001111, 01000101

Shades and Tints of #1a4f45

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020505 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fb is the lightest one.
